WALL STADIUM SEASON OPENING “THUNDER AT THE SHORE”

MAIN EVENTS GO GREEN AT 6:30 P.M. THIS SATURDAY (APRIL 3)

 

WALL TOWNSHIP, N.J. ~ The event that many Wall Stadium stock car fans have waited months for, the season opener for 2010, is set to take the green flag this Saturday evening, April 3. Once practice and qualifying for all divisions have been completed the feature races for all five divisions are set to take the green flag at 6:30 p.m. The Supreme Manufacturing Company Modifieds will lead the way in a 40-lap main event, while the Sportsman cars, Street Stocks and the INEX Legend Cars will all battle in 25-lappers. The Factory Stocks will round out the program in a 20-lap feature. All five main events will offer points towards the season-long driving titles.

 

The current schedule for the April 3 season opener will see the competitor pit area open at 1:00 p.m., with a paid testing session for competitors then running from 1:30 until 3:30 p.m. The regular afternoon practice session will then begin at 3:30 p.m., while spectator seating will open for the first time this season at 4:00 p.m. Qualifying will start at 5:15 p.m. before main events roll out onto the track at 6:30 p.m. sharp.

 

Although defending Supreme Manufacturing Company Modified champion Chas Okerson, who is also a multi-time Pro Stock champion at the stadium, is currently at the top of his game, he will have plenty of competition in his quest for opening night glory and a second straight crown. Shaun Carrig of Little Falls, Tim Arre of Toms River, Freehold’s Steven Reed, Matawan’s Anthony Sesely and Dave Cranmer of Shrewsbury are just a few of the area’s standout Modified drivers expected to go for the win and the season-long driving title. Local Modified favorite Tommy Farrell of Tinton Falls is one of the top speedsters planning to return to the oval for the new campaign.

 

The speedway’s Sportsman division is also creating a lot of interest for the new season. While 2009 champion Kevin Eyres of Colts Neck will lead the field, standouts Robert Sutphin of Brick, Charlie Kremer III of Toms River, Kevin Davison of Howell and 2009 “Rookie of the Year” Krause of East Brunswick will be among those offering plenty of competition. Even more excitement for this division is growing since recent practice sessions have hosted many new top quality cars. In fact, many enthusiasts are expecting fields approaching 30 cars to be the norm for most events in 2009.
